The New Zealand Stamp Collector of September 1937 had this to say:
"The New Zealand Tourist Department has just issued a set of 10 colourful labels, devoted to various subjects of interest to travelers. The subjects dealt with are as follows:-
Blue Baths, Rotorua; Wonderland; Chateau Tongariro; Marlborough Sounds; Sportsman's Paradise; Dart Valley; Mt Cook; Mitre Peak; Mt Egmont; Maori Chief.
The labels are intended for use in advertising New Zealand and should be placed on the backs of envelopes. Supplies are available on application to the Tourist Department."
The sheet is perforated 11¾ with each stamp being 36x57mm. Note the similarity to the later publicity issues for Queenstown.
The text below "NEW ZEALAND" reads
GOVERNMENT TOURIST OFFICES
London WELLINGTON Los Angeles
Brussels Melbourne
Toronto Sydney
